Why Aeration is Important for Ponds
Aeration of water is increasing the amount of oxygen in water. It is crucial that the oxygen levels in the water remain stable in order to ensure that marine organisms such as fish and beneficial bacteria depend on it to sustain their lives. If there’s inadequate oxygen levels in the water, it could cause gas accumulation and an excessive growth of algae.
When oxygen levels drop the ponds may form layers where deeper water becomes depleted of oxygen and creates unhealthy conditions for aquatic life. Aeration systems help circulate the water column, bringing oxygen to deeper areas and prevent stratification. This promotes better ecosystems as well as clearer water.
How does a Windmill work? Aerator functions
A Windmill Aerator operates using the power of wind rather than electricity. The wind is spinning the blades of the turbine it transfers mechanical energy to a compressor, which pumps air through a hose into a diffuser situated at the bottom of the pond. The diffuser emits bubbles that circulate to deliver oxygen through the water.
This process increases the fluidity of the water as well as oxygen levels. When the bubbles expand they mix the water layers which prevent stagnant zones. They also aid in the distribution of oxygen is more evenly across the pond.
Even in conditions of low wind, modern windmill aeration equipment is designed to perform effectively. Modern models include durable components as well specially designed diffuser stones that evenly spread air over the pond in order to improve the aeration.
Windmill Aeration Systems Benefits
1. Energy-Efficient Operation
Windmill Aeration relies solely on renewable wind energy which is one of its main advantages. It’s an economical option for maintenance of ponds over the long term since it doesn’t require electricity or ongoing expenses.
2. Environmentally Friendly
They are low impact on the environment because they are powered by wind. They are a great option for landowners seeking eco-friendly solutions to water management.
3. Improved Water Quality
Aeration is essential to avoid stagnation and also helps beneficial bacteria to break down organic matter. The pond is less vulnerable to unpleasant odors and algae blooms when oxygen levels rise.
4. Healthier Aquatic Life
Fish and aquatic organisms require oxygen in order to survive. The Windmill Pond Aerator ensures an ongoing supply of oxygen, creating a healthier environment for fish populations as well as aquatic plants.
5. Durability and low maintenance
Most Pond Aeration Windmills have durable materials to withstand the outdoor elements. They require very little maintenance once put in place, making them an ideal long-term solution.

Making the Right Choice Windmill Aeration System
Pond owners should consider a number of factors before choosing a wind-powered Aeration Unit.
Pond Size: Larger bodies of water might require more powerful compressors or additional diffusers.
For optimal oxygen distribution Diffusers must be installed at the proper depth.
Wind Exposure: Placing the windmill in an open area will allow it to absorb the most wind energy.
Durability: Select systems constructed of top-quality materials designed to withstand outdoor use for a long period of time.
The correct Windmill Pond aerator will ensure that your system is efficient and can meet the pond’s requirements.
